Custom Order Representative

USA Jobs - Hilliard, OH

Apply Now

Job Description

Custom Order Representative Advanced Drainage Systems is a leading manufacturer of stormwater and onsite septic wastewater solutions, committed to sustainability and innovation. With a vast manufacturing and distribution network, we deliver high-quality products across multiple industries while recycling over half a billion pounds of plastic annually. At ADS, we foster a culture where diverse perspectives drive better ideas, ensuring every employee feels valued, heard, and empowered to make an impact. The Custom Order Representative (COR) manages the end-to-end process for custom product orders, ensuring accuracy in order entry, technical validation, and compliance with sourcing and product application requirements. This role serves as a key liaison to product management, the project resource center, sales, and operations to facilitate timely and accurate fulfillment of custom-specific orders. Additionally, the COR acts as the primary point of coordination for custom order activities and provides direct support to internal teams along with providing exceptional customer service. The responsibilities of this position include, but are not limited to: Review and enter make-to-order product requests into the system with precision and completeness. Respond to Regional CSRs request to support regional customers through proactive communication with customers regarding order delays, changes, or issues. Approve and validate technical drawings and specifications for order processing. Collaborate with applicable departments to ensure feasibility and compliance with design standards. Provide sourcing guidance and coordinate with procurement to ensure material availability. Maintain deep product knowledge and understand application requirements to support customer needs. Communicate with internal stakeholders to resolve order discrepancies and ensure smooth workflow. Monitor order status and proactively address delays or issues. Support continuous improvement initiatives related to order accuracy and cycle time. Perform special projects and other duties as assigned. This position should possess the following skills/knowledge: Experience in order entry, preferably in a manufacturing or engineered-to-order environment. Ability to read and interpret technical drawings and specifications. Strong understanding of sourcing processes and product lifecycle. Excellent communication and organizational skills. Proficiency in systems such as Oracle, Esker and Salesforce. Technical background or engineering knowledge is a plus. Strong customer service skills with excellent written and verbal communication.
